Payments Solutions Architect

Company Description

Indsafri is a leading consulting and technology company dedicated to delivering world-class bespoke software solutions. Specializing in Data & Analytics, Cloud and Infrastructure, Mobile, IoT, AI, User Experience, Application Development and Maintenance, and Quality Assurance services, Indsafri transforms businesses by leveraging cutting-edge technology and human-centered design.

Job Description

We are seeking a highly skilled Payments Solutions Architect to join our team in Johannesburg, South Africa. In this critical role, you will be responsible for designing and implementing innovative payment solutions that meet the evolving needs of our clients in the financial services industry.

  • Design and develop scalable, secure, and efficient payment architectures
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to understand business requirements and translate them into technical solutions
  • Evaluate and integrate various payment gateways, processors, and technologies
  • Ensure compliance with industry standards and regulations, including PCI DSS
  • Provide technical leadership and mentorship to development teams
  • Create detailed technical specifications and architecture diagrams
  • Conduct code reviews and provide feedback to improve overall code quality
  • Stay up-to-date with emerging payment technologies and industry trends
  • Participate in client meetings to discuss technical solutions and address concerns
  • Troubleshoot complex issues and provide expert-level support when needed

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related field
  • 5+ years of experience in payments technology or fintech
  • Proven track record of designing and implementing payment solutions
  • Strong knowledge of payment systems, gateways, and processors
  • Expertise in software architecture, API design, and integration
  • Proficiency in cloud computing plat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ure, GCP)
  • Solid programming skills in languages such as Java, Python, or C++
  • Experience with database management systems and data modeling
  • In-depth understanding of security protocols and compliance standards (e.g., PCI DSS)
  • Familiarity with project management methodologies
  •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ills
  • Strong communication and interpersonal abilities
  • Relevant certifications (e.g., AWS Certified Solutions Architect, CISSP) are a plus
  • Knowledge of emerging payment technologies (e.g., blockchain, cryptocurrencies) is desirable
  • Willingness to travel occasionally within South Africa and internationally

Additional Information

  • This is a hybrid and flexible position.
  • It is a contract role that can be extended based on performance.
  • Only South African citizens, PR holders, and individuals with a valid visa not attached to an employer will be considered.
